| Soichiro
Honda began by manufacturing piston rings in November 1937. He
quickly became a sub-contractor to Toyota, and then expanded into
other engine parts.
On September 24, 1948 the Honda
Motor Co. was founded. Soichiro Honda took advantage of a gap in
the Japanese market that was Decimated by World War II, Japan was
starved of money and fuel, but still in need of basic transport.
Honda, utilizing his manufacturing facilities, attached an engine
to a bicycle, creating the cheap and efficient transport that was
required.
